Get the job you really want

Top Software Engineer Jobs in New York City, NY

7,462+ Job Results
6 Days Ago
New York City, NY
18,531 Employees
Mid level
18,531 Employees
Mid level
Other • Consulting • Energy
Seeking a Structural Engineer with 5+ years of experience in structural design of dams, appurtenant structures, and heavy civil works projects. Responsibilities include analysis, design, and construction phase engineering related to dam safety and waterfront improvements. Requires a BS in Civil/Structural Engineering and Registered Professional Engineer certification.
6 Days Ago
New York City, NY
22,282 Employees
Mid level
22,282 Employees
Mid level
Transportation
As a Software Engineer for Lyft Media, you'll work on technologies that enhance transportation experiences. Responsibilities include contributing to the architecture, writing quality code, participating in code reviews, and engaging in team collaboration to build and improve ad tech solutions.
Top Benefits:
401-K
Commuter Benefits
Company Outings
+19 More
6 Days Ago
New York City, NY
236 Employees
Mid level
236 Employees
Mid level
Fintech • Financial Services
The role involves developing trading software in C++ and Python on Linux, implementing trading strategies, connecting to exchanges, designing user interfaces, and translating mathematical models into software within a distributed system.

Featured Jobs

6 Days Ago
New York City, NY
11,565 Employees
Junior
11,565 Employees
Junior
Artificial Intelligence • Software
The Software Engineer will perform software development and integration, supporting the software life-cycle including design and testing. Responsibilities include developing efficient code, ensuring application performance, identifying bugs, and maintaining code quality while collaborating with users for personalized support.
6 Days Ago
New York City, NY
55,092 Employees
129K-191K Annually
Senior level
55,092 Employees
129K-191K Annually
Senior level
Information Technology • Business Intelligence • Consulting
The Senior Automation Engineer will research, develop, and build automated systems to optimize efficiency in IT and OT sectors. Responsibilities include collaborating with stakeholders, implementing automation solutions, providing technical support, leading test automation planning, and mentoring junior engineers.
6 Days Ago
New York City, NY
37 Employees
Senior level
37 Employees
Senior level
Aerospace • Software
The Senior Electro-Optical Engineer will lead the development, design, and testing of optical systems for space-based applications, ensuring that systems meet performance specifications while coordinating across disciplines. Responsibilities include overseeing a small team, performing optical analysis, and supporting spacecraft integration efforts.
6 Days Ago
New York City, NY
18 Employees
Mid level
18 Employees
Mid level
Artificial Intelligence • Software
The Research Scientist will push forward the fields of AI and biology, contribute to the company's research roadmap, and lead projects in foundation models. Responsibilities include collaboration with partners, implementing software for research, and engaging in the scientific community through publications and open source releases.
6 Days Ago
New York City, NY
88 Employees
Senior level
88 Employees
Senior level
Artificial Intelligence • Machine Learning • Software
The Solutions Consultant will design innovative solutions for financial institutions, working closely with Sales to identify client needs and ensure successful implementation. Key responsibilities include preparing custom solution presentations, managing RFP processes, leading POC deliveries, and maintaining relationships with clients to enhance customer success.
6 Days Ago
New York City, NY
57 Employees
57 Employees
Not Specified
Cloud • Internet of Things
The Network Engineer Capacity Planner will drive the planning and delivery of capacity within the network and data center locations. Responsibilities include managing complex infrastructure projects, preventing congestion, and ensuring network capacity meets requirements.
6 Days Ago
New York City, NY
63 Employees
Senior level
63 Employees
Senior level
Financial Services
The Senior Full-Stack Developer will design, develop, and own customer-facing products while mentoring the engineering team. This role involves building a cloud-native application with modern microservices architecture, defining roadmaps with product teams, and ensuring code quality and performance. Experience in large-scale web application development is essential.
All Filters
Date Posted
Job Category
Experience
Industry
Company Name
Company Size